Abstract

A diving jacket includes a back-plate and a pair of waist belt members respectively having circumferentially rear end regions fixed to the back-plate by a means of associated connector plates . Rear end regions of the respective connector plates are formed with a plurality of dovetail tenons or a plurality of dovetail grooves arranged in vertical direction of the connector plates so as to extend in parallel one to another and the back-plate is formed with much more dovetail grooves or dovetail tenons than those formed in the connector plates so as to be operatively associated with the dovetail tenons or dovetail grooves of the connector plates , respectively.
